Product description

Schneider Electric LC1D95P7 is a magnetic contactor from the Deca sub-range, featuring screw connections and designed with 3 poles (3P; 3NO). It has a rated current of 125A for AC-1 and 95A for AC-3 at 440Vac, with a mounting mode suitable for DIN rail installation. The net width of the contactor is 85 mm, and it offers a degree of protection rated at IP20. The control voltage (AC) ranges from 184-253Vac at 50Hz and 195.5-253Vac at 60Hz, with a nominal control voltage of 230Vac. The rated operating voltage (Ue) is up to 1000 V, and it includes 1 normally open (NO) auxiliary contact and 1 normally closed (NC) auxiliary contact, both of the instantaneous type (1NO+1NC). The rated impulse voltage (Uimp) is 8 kV. Its rated active power spans from 25kW at 220-230Vac to 45kW at 440Vac in AC-3, reaching up to 55kW at 500Vac and maintaining 45kW up to 1000Vac. The rated power in horsepower (HP) varies from 7.5HP at 115Vac in single-phase to 60HP at 575-600Vac in three-phase, under UL/CSA standards. The mechanical durability of the LC1D95P7 is rated at 4 million operations at no load, and its electrical durability with load is rated at 1.2 million operations. The rated voltage for phase-to-phase connections is 1000 V.
